Maison  >  Questions et réponses  >  le corps du texte

Le script de configuration de Vue revient plus tôt ?

<p>Est-il possible de revenir plus tôt dans un script de configuration de Vue ? </p> <pre class="brush:html;toolbar:false;"><template> <div v-if="erreur || !data">Contenu de secours...</div> <div v-else>Contenu de la page...</div> </modèle> <configuration du script lang="ts"> //... const {données, erreur} = attendre fetchApi() // Retour anticipé ici ? Par exemple, if (error || !data) return //... // Beaucoup de code qui n'a pas besoin d'être exécuté en cas d'erreur. // Par exemple, calcul de variables utilisées uniquement dans le contenu de la page. //... </script> ≪/pré> <p>Remarque : je viens du monde React et je suis relativement nouveau dans Vue. </p>
P粉497463473P粉497463473416 Il y a quelques jours496

répondre à tous(1)je répondrai

  • P粉458913655

    P粉4589136552023-08-30 14:29:22

    Vous pouvez générer une erreur :

    const {data, error} = await fetchApi()
    if(error || !data) throw new Error('your error message')

    Cela empêche le reste du code de s'exécuter

    répondre
    0
  • Annulerrépondre